Red Log Plant also called Belly Button is a popular peperomia variety with fleshy, cupped, dark-green leaves with red wine-colored undersides.
At first the stems appear upright and tall but eventually they spill over due to their own weight (weight of the leaves) and begin to trail or creep on the soil surface.
The stems and leaves in Peperomia Red Log are covered by thin hairs. The name ‘verticillata’ is derived from its fuzzy appearance arising from the thin hairs covering the stems and the leaves.

Red Log Plants are low-maintenance, drought-tolerant, and thrive in various indoor conditions
Care:
Light- Bright indirect light (filtered light). Keep it away from direct sunshine as it can cause scorching of the leaves.
Water- Allow the top 2-3 inches of soil
Soil- Great drainage
Humidity-Average humidity and temperature. Keep away from cold drafts, windy doors and windows as they can cause stunted growth and leaf drop.
